Protein-based rare earth element recovery technology using engineered Lanmodulin proteins that self-assemble into recoverable condensates, enabling cleaner extraction from complex mixtures to support resilient supply chains for critical materials.

DICE develops theory and algorithms for decentralized AI agent coordination that can autonomously execute complex missions in contested environments while remaining predictable and human-controlled. It addresses the fragility of centralized systems and unpredictability of ad hoc AI compositions by leveraging self-organizing principles for scalable, resilient collective intelligence.
